Starbucks has been a leader in the coffee industry for decades, and its product development strategy has been a key factor in its success. The company’s focus on innovation, quality, sustainability, and customer service has helped it to create a strong brand and a loyal customer base.
Starbucks’ product development strategy is based on the following four pillars:
- Innovation: Starbucks is constantly innovating its products in terms of the coffee itself and how it is served. For example, the company has introduced new types of coffee drinks, such as Frappuccino. It has also experimented with different ways to serve coffee, such as through its drive-thru and mobile ordering apps.
- Quality: Starbucks is committed to providing high-quality coffee. The company sources coffee beans from around the world and roasts them in-house to ensure freshness. Starbucks also has a rigorous quality control process to ensure that its coffee meets its high standards.
- Sustainability: Starbucks is committed to sustainability. The company sources its coffee beans from ethically and sustainably grown farms, and it works to reduce its environmental impact in other ways, such as by using recycled materials in its stores.
- Customer service: Starbucks is known for its excellent customer service. The company’s employees are friendly and knowledgeable and always willing to go the extra mile to satisfy customers.
